300 Meters is How Many Feet? A Comprehensive Guide



Knowing how to convert between metric and imperial units is crucial in a world increasingly interconnected yet using different measurement systems. This article focuses on a common conversion: 300 meters to feet. While seemingly simple, understanding this conversion helps in various contexts, from sports (e.g., track and field) to construction and even everyday tasks like comparing the dimensions of furniture purchased online. We'll delve into the conversion process, explore its practical applications, and address potential complexities.


I. The Fundamental Conversion Factor

Q: What is the basic conversion factor from meters to feet?

A: The fundamental conversion factor is approximately 3.28084 feet per meter. This means one meter is equal to 3.28084 feet. This isn't a whole number, leading to slight variations depending on the level of precision required.


II. Calculating 300 Meters to Feet

Q: How do we convert 300 meters to feet using this conversion factor?

A: To convert 300 meters to feet, we simply multiply the number of meters by the conversion factor:

300 meters 3.28084 feet/meter = 984.252 feet

Therefore, 300 meters is approximately 984.25 feet. The slight decimal indicates that a perfectly precise conversion isn't possible using this simple multiplication. Rounding to the nearest whole number, we get 984 feet. The level of precision needed depends on the context. For instance, in casual conversation, 984 feet is sufficient. In precise engineering calculations, using more decimal places is necessary.

IV. Understanding Precision and Rounding

Q: Why is there a decimal in the conversion, and how do we handle rounding?

A: The decimal arises because the meter and the foot are based on different standards. The meter is part of the metric system, which is based on powers of 10, while the foot is part of the imperial system, with a complex historical derivation. Rounding depends on the context. For most practical purposes, rounding to one or two decimal places is sufficient. However, for scientific or engineering applications, more decimal places might be necessary to ensure accuracy.

VI. Beyond 300 Meters: Extending the Conversion

Q: How can we use this knowledge to convert other distances in meters to feet?

A: The fundamental conversion factor remains constant. To convert any distance in meters to feet, you simply multiply the number of meters by 3.28084. For instance, to convert 500 meters to feet, you would calculate: 500 meters 3.28084 feet/meter ≈ 1640.42 feet.

FAQs:

1. What's the difference between using the approximate conversion factor and a more precise one? The approximate factor is sufficient for many everyday situations. However, in situations requiring high precision (e.g., surveying, engineering), using a more precise conversion factor (with more decimal places) is crucial to minimize error.

2. Can I convert feet to meters using the same principle? Yes, simply divide the number of feet by the conversion factor (3.28084) to get the equivalent in meters.

3. Are there other units I might encounter alongside meters and feet? Yes, you might encounter centimeters, kilometers, inches, yards, and miles. Understanding their relationships to meters and feet is helpful in diverse scenarios.

4. How does the accuracy of the conversion factor relate to the original measurement's accuracy? The accuracy of the converted value is limited by the accuracy of the original measurement. If the original measurement of 300 meters is only accurate to the nearest meter, then the converted value in feet will also have a similar level of uncertainty.
